• Java多线程学习总结--线程同步(2)

    时间:2024-03-28 15:10:05

    线程同步是为了让多个线程在共享数据时,保持数据的一致性。举个例子,有两个人同时取钱,假设用户账户余额是1000,第一个用户取钱800,在第一个用户取钱的同时,第二个用户取钱600。银行规定,用户不允许透支,当余额不足时,应该取钱失败。我们先来看一下,如果线程不同步,会出现什么情况。代码如下:publ...

  • 20155208徐子涵 2016-2017-2 《Java程序设计》第2周学习总结

    时间:2024-03-28 09:34:08

    20155208徐子涵 2016-2017-2 《Java程序设计》第2周学习总结教材学习内容总结第三章 基础语法3.1 类型、变量与运算符• 关键字:在定义java文件名的时候要避免这些关键字的出现,因为他们在java程序语言中有特定的意义。用于定义访问权限修饰符的关键字:private、prot...

  • java基础学习总结——GUI编程(二) 未学习

    时间:2024-03-27 08:22:14

    一、事件监听a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AAAisAAAFSCAIAAAC8CQjrAAAgAElEQVR4nOzdd3wc1dU/fj/Pwy+QhBBIQpInT0ggjSQkoYQkBAIESAgBYpqpxsbYgMEdy71b7k...

  • 集合总结(全是代码)----------java基础学习

    时间:2024-03-25 20:58:27

    前言:在刚学习的时候,切记不能粘贴复制,更不能眼高手低,再简单的代码,都要自己独立动手写。第一步:目录结构第二步:代码区Student.java:(一个学生的实体类) package com.mon11.day13.collection.po; /** * 类说明 :实体类 * @author 作者...

  • 201521123032 《Java程序设计》第1周学习总结

    时间:2024-03-23 22:57:04

    #1. 本周学习总结下载熟悉eclipse,了解java的入门。用notepad++和eclipse编写Java程序。复习到了十进制转化为二进制,八进制与十六进制。#2. 书面作业##2.1为什么java程序可以跨平台运行?执行java程序的步骤是什么?(请用自己的语言书写)因为Java程序编译之后...

  • 20155307 2016-2017-2 《Java程序设计》第8周学习总结

    时间:2024-03-21 23:20:43

    20155307 2016-2017-2 《Java程序设计》第8周学习总结教材学习内容总结日志API:使用日志的起点是Logger类,要取得Logger类,必须使用Logger的静态方法getLogger(),Logger.log()方法可以用来输出信息。指定日志层级:Logger实例输出是有层级...

  • 201521123107 《Java程序设计》第6周学习总结

    时间:2024-03-21 12:29:39

    第6周作业-接口、内部类与Swing1.本周学习总结2.书面作业1.clone方法1.1 Object对象中的clone方法是被protected修饰,在自定义的类中覆盖clone方法时需要注意什么?public class Object { protected native Object...

  • 学习Java十一天总结

    时间:2024-03-19 11:13:02

    目录 一、走进Java编程世界 二、变量、常量和运算符 三、if选择结构 四、switch选择结构 五、while循环结构 六、for循环结构 七、数组 八、深度循环结构 九、类和对象 十、类的无参方法 十一、类的带参方法 十二、字符串 一、走进Java编程世界 程序是为了让计算机执行某些操作或解决...

  • java数据结构学习总结--1 - pony1223

    时间:2024-03-07 19:54:18

    java数据结构学习总结--1 第一章知识总结:一、概述1.数据结构:即数据在计算机中的储存结构,即如何来储存这些数据。最常见的储存方式如采用:数组,链表,栈,堆,树,图等。2.算法...

  • Java基础学习总结 -- 图形用户界面GUI

    时间:2024-02-16 21:50:12

    虽然目前Java算不上前端开发的主力,但是作为Java入门基础的一部分,学习Java的GUI编程还是有必要的,而且可以做出一...

  • Java-Stream流方法学习及总结

    时间:2024-02-15 17:24:31

    1 前言Stream是一个来自数据源的元素队列并支持聚合操作,其中具有以下特性:Stream只负责计算,不存储任何元素,元素是特定类型的对象,形成一个队列数据源可以...

  • # --3 《Java 程序设计》第五周学习总结

    时间:2024-01-24 07:47:18

    2019-2020-3 《Java 程序设计》第五周知识总结1.使用interface来定义一个接口。接口定义同类的定义类似,也是分为接口的声明和接口体,其中接口体由常量定义和方法定义两部分组成。定义接口的基本格式如下:[修饰符] interface 接口名 [extends 父接口名列表]{[pu...

  • 201871010111-刘佳华《面向对象程序设计(java)》第八周学习总结

    时间:2024-01-21 15:30:58

    201871010111-刘佳华《面向对象程序设计(java)》第八周学习总结实验七 接口的定义与使用实验时间 2019-10-18第一部分:知识总结接口的概念:①java为了克服单继承的缺点而引入接口。②接口不是类,而是对类的一组需求描述,这类要遵从从接口描述的统一格式进行定义。③一个类可以实现(...

  • 杨其菊201771010134《面向对象程序设计(java)》第六周学习总结

    时间:2024-01-21 15:29:27

    《面向对象程序设计(java)》第六周学习总结第一部分:理论知识1)类、超类和子类2)Object:所有类的超类3)泛型数组列表4)对象包装器和自动打包5)参数数量可变的方法6)枚举类7)继承设计的技巧第二部分:实验部分继承定义与使用《代码测试和示例程序的注释》1、实验目的与要求(1) 理解继承的定...

  • 201871010113-刘兴瑞《面向对象程序设计(java)》第四周学习总结

    时间:2024-01-21 15:22:32

    项目内容这个作业属于哪个课程<任课教师博客主页链接>https://www.cnblogs.com/nwnu-daizh/这个作业的要求在哪里<作业链接地址>https://www.cnblogs.com/nwnu-daizh/p/11435127.html作业学习目标掌握类...

  • 20165226 2017-2018-4 《Java程序设计》第6周学习总结

    时间:2024-01-21 11:39:52

    20165226 2017-2018-4 《Java程序设计》第6周学习总结教材学习内容总结第八章 常用实用类string类并置两个常量进行并置,得到的仍是常量。public class Example8_1 { public static void main(String args[...

  • 20155301 2016-2017-2 《Java程序设计》第5周学习总结

    时间:2024-01-20 21:12:20

    20155301 2016-2017-2 《Java程序设计》第5周学习总结教材学习内容总结1.1try、catch关键词,在用户不小心输入错误的时候,程序会出现错误信息,将代表错误的对象尝试捕捉后可以做一些处理,JVM会执行try区块中的程序代码,如果发生错误就会将错误与catch括号中生命的类型...

  • 第六周学习总结&java实验报告四

    时间:2024-01-20 12:05:56

    第六周学习总结&java实验报告四学习总结:上一周因为接近国庆假期,所以老师没有讲太多的新知识点,只要是带我们一起做了一个动物模拟变声器的实验,进一步了解和学习到继承的有关知识点和应用;继承过程中如果出现转型的问题时,如果是向上转型:子类对象——父类对象 这个称之为自动类型转换;如果是向下转...

  • ## 20155336 2016-2017-2《JAVA程序设计》第八周学习总结

    时间:2024-01-19 23:06:50

    20155336 2016-2017-2《JAVA程序设计》第八周学习总结教材学习内容总结第14章 NIO与NIO2NIO简介NIO使用频道来衔接数据结点,在处理数据时,NIO可以让你设定缓冲区容量,在缓冲区中对感兴趣的数据区块进行标记,像是标记读取位置、数据有效位置,对于这些区块标记,提供了Cle...

  • 20172308《Java软件结构与数据结构》第二周学习总结

    时间:2024-01-19 21:41:06

    教材学习内容总结第 3 章 集合概述——栈集合:一种聚集、组织了其他对象的对象软件系统中的另一个类或对象通过集合预定的方式与该集合进行交互来使用这些集合多年以来软件开发和研究人员定义了一些特定的集合类型致力于解决特定的问题类别集合分类:线性集合(元素按直线方式组织的集合),非线性集合(非直线方式组织...